一种单站CORS系统及其差分数据传输及认证方法技术方案

技术编号:9697524 阅读:203 留言:0更新日期:2014-02-21 06:43
本发明专利技术提出了一种单站CORS系统的差分数据传输及认证方法及系统,该方法基于Mesh网络架构,所述方法包含:步骤101)基于位于某个区域内的各用户流动站构建Mesh网络架构,即将位于某个区域内的所有用户流动站划分为如下两类:第一类用户流动站作为Mesh网络的网关节点,且将第一类用户流程站称为网关流动站;第二类用户流动站作为Mesh网络的接入点,且将第二类用户流程站称为普通流动站;步骤102)网关流动站与单站CORS系统的数据处理中心通信,完成网关流动站认证或接收数据处理中心发送的实时差分数据;步骤103)普通流动站与网关流动站通信,通过网关流动站进行认证并获得实时差分数据;其中,上述的步骤102)和步骤103)发生无时间的先后顺序。

【技术实现步骤摘要】
一种单站CORS系统及其差分数据传输及认证方法
本专利技术涉及Mesh网络架构下利用改进的NTRIP通信协议在单站CORS系统的流动站之间传送差分数据的技术,具体提供一种单站CORS系统及其差分数据传输及认证方法。
技术介绍
单站CORS系统由基准站、数据处理中心、用户流动站、数据通讯部分四个部分组成。基准站:基准站是由某一范围内均匀分布的固定参考站组成。负责采集GPS/北斗卫星观测原始数据并输送至数据处理中心,同时提供系统完好性监测服务。数据处理中心:是CORS系统的控制中心,用于接收基准站数据,进行数据处理,形成差分定位用户数据,组成一定格式的数据文件,分发给用户的流动站。数据处理中心是CORS系统的核心单元,也是高精度实时动态定位得以实现的关键所在。数据处理中心24小时连续不断地根据基准站所采集的实时观测数据进行解算,并通过运营商的GPRS/3G网络向流动站以国际通用格式提供码相位/载波相位实时差分改正信息。用户流动站:包括用户信息接收系统、RTK定位系统、事后和快速精密定位系统以及自主式导航系统和监控定位系统等。用户流动站接收数据处理中心发送的实时差分数据,解算出精确坐标。数据通讯部分:CORS的数据通讯包括固定基准站到数据处理中心的通讯及数据处理中心到用户流动站的通讯。基准站到控制中心(即,数据处理中心或基站)的通讯网络负责将基准站的数据实时地传输给数据处理中心;数据处理中心和用户流动站的通讯网络负责将实时差分数据送给用户流动站。一般来说,基站与用户流动站的通信为运营商的GPRS或者3G网络,而所有用户流动站得到的实时差分数据应该是一致的。CORS系统主要的通信协议是NTRIP(NetworkedTransportofRTCMviaInternetProtocol)协议,NTRIP协议是由德国联邦制图和测地局发起,经过RTCM委员会认证、公开使用的一种专业应用层协议。它支持多种数据流,如原始数据、差分数据、电离层改正信息、气象数据等。NTRIP实现了GPS差分数据传输在互联网上的传输,基于HTTP1.1,采用TCP/IP协议,用于全球导航卫星系统数据传输,利用互联网传输和共享差分定位修正数据,以支持精确定位和导航。NTRIP是一个应用层协议,用户通过互联网连接到中心服务器,连接方式可以通过移动IP网络GSM、GPRS、EDGE、UMTS等。NTRIP协议由四部分构成:数据源NTRIPSource,流动站上的客户端(NTRIPClients),参考站端(NTRIPServers)和数据处理中心端(NTRIPCaster)。其中数据处理中心扮演着一个服务器的角色,流动站与参考站端的通讯由数据处理中心分配和管理。参考站、数据处理中心、流动站间的数据传输和互联网是完全兼容的。1)NTRIPSource:基准站GPS接收机数据处理产生的DGPS及RTK的RTCM-104差分数据流。可以是RTCM,CMR等格式。2)NTRIPServer:将数据流由NTRIPSource传输到NTRIPCaster,起数据中转的作用。通常有运行GPS参考站软件的计算机或一台直接连到互联网的GPS接收机。参考站端也使用控制中心分配的IP地址连接到控制中心。3)NTRIPCaster:是NTRIP的核心组件,根据数据源的IP地址,坐标等规则将NTRIPServer传来的数据进行分发,形成数据源的ID列表,并为NTRIPClient的数据请求提供用户验证管理接口;它对进出参考站端和客户端的不同数据流进行处理,物理上是一个服务器组,承担着参考站和用户间通讯的桥梁作用。它是基于因特网(HTTP)的服务,控制不同数据在控制中心服务器的进出。从参考站端接收数据流并处理,同时设置数据流所属参考站的代码、密码、账号等。从客户端收到请求消息,看客户端是否已注册并通过认证,可以收发RTK数据流。另外数据处理中心还具有与临近系统(或参考站网)的联网能力,包括:支持NTRIP,实现系统数据联网和服务联网,支持服务注册和服务漫游功能,可增加参考站数量,满足扩充要求等。4)NTRIPClient数据使用者,通过IP移动通讯网接收NTRIPCaster发送过来数据。这种数据中心向用户流动站播发数据的方式有如下几个缺点:(1)随着用户流动站数量的增加,这种传统的客户端-服务器模式(C/S模式)加单播方式来推送数据的服务系统由于服务器性能和网络带宽的限制,往往造成系统瓶颈,降低服务质量。(2)在作业时某区域需要较多用户流动站时,每个用户流动站与数据中心分别进行认证和播发数据,较费时和人力(3)当用户流动站较多时,用户会根据接收数据的流量产生较高的费用。
技术实现思路
本专利技术的目的在于,为克服现有的数据中心向用户流动站播发数据存在诸多缺陷,从而提供一种单站CORS系统的差分数据传输及认证方法及系统。为实现上述目的,本专利技术提供一种单站CORS系统,包含:基准站,数据处理中心,数据通讯部分和若干的用户流动站,其特征在于,所有的用户流动站形成Mesh网络架构,即将位于某个区域内的所有用户流动站划分为如下两类:第一类用户流动站作为Mesh网络的网关节点,且将第一类用户流程站称为网关流动站;第二类用户流动站作为Mesh网络的接入点,且将第二类用户流程站称为普通流动站;且上述网关流动站与单站CORS系统的数据处理中心通信,完成网关流动站认证或接收数据处理中心发送的实时差分数据;而普通流动站与网关流动站通信,通过网关流动站进行认证并获得实时差分数据。上述数据处理中心进一步包含:计算服务器,内容服务器和log服务器;其中,所述计算服务器在接收到参考站传送的数据后经过计算得到实时差分数据,并发送给内容服务器;所述内容服务器将接收的实时差分数据进行记录并保存备份;所述log服务器负责记录数据处理中心中的事件和log日志。本专利技术还提供一种单站CORS系统的用户流动站认证方法,该方法基于上述的系统,所述方法包含:步骤101)网关流动站与单站CORS系统的数据处理中心通信,完成网关流动站认证;步骤102)普通流动站与网关流动站通信,通过网关流动站进行认证;当普通流动站不能通过网关流动站通信认证时,需数据处理中心协助网关流动站进行普通流动站认证。上述步骤102)进一步包含:步骤102-1)如果普通流动站发送的认证信息与网关流动站存储的信息一致,则该网关流动站通过Mesh网络向普通流动站发送实时差分数据;步骤102-2)如果普通流动站发送的认证信息与网关流动站存储的信息不一致,则网关流动站将认证信息转发到数据处理中心,然后进行如下处理:如果认证信息没有通过数据处理中心的认证,则数据处理中心向网关流动站发送没有通过认证的消息,然后网关流动站将没有通过认证的消息再转发给普通节点流动站;如果认证信息通过数据处理中心的认证,则数据处理中心向网关流动站发送通过认证的消息,然后网关流动站再通过Mesh网络向通过认证的普通流动站发送实时差分数据。此外本专利技术还提供了一种单站CORS系统的差分数据传输方法,该方法基于上述的系统,所述方法包含:当普通流动站需要差分数据时,普通流动站首先向网关流动站发送请求,如果网关流动站有该普通流动站所需的差分数据时,网关流动站向普通流动站发送差分数本文档来自技高网
...
一种单站CORS系统及其差分数据传输及认证方法

【技术保护点】
一种单站CORS系统,包含:基准站,数据处理中心,数据通讯部分和若干的用户流动站,其特征在于,所有的用户流动站形成Mesh网络架构,即将位于某个区域内的所有用户流动站划分为如下两类:第一类用户流动站作为Mesh网络的网关节点,且将第一类用户流程站称为网关流动站;第二类用户流动站作为Mesh网络的接入点,且将第二类用户流程站称为普通流动站;且上述网关流动站与单站CORS系统的数据处理中心通信,完成网关流动站认证或接收数据处理中心发送的实时差分数据;而普通流动站与网关流动站通信,通过网关流动站进行认证并获得实时差分数据。

【技术特征摘要】
1.一种单站CORS系统的用户流动站认证方法,该方法基于一种单站CORS系统,包含:基准站,数据处理中心,数据通讯部分和若干的用户流动站,其特征在于,所有的用户流动站形成Mesh网络架构,即将位于某个区域内的所有用户流动站划分为如下两类:第一类用户流动站作为Mesh网络的网关节点,且将第一类用户流程站称为网关流动站;第二类用户流动站作为Mesh网络的接入点,且将第二类用户流程站称为普通流动站;且上述网关流动站与单站CORS系统的数据处理中心通信,完成网关流动站认证或接收数据处理中心发送的实时差分数据;而普通流动站与网关流动站通信,通过网关流动站进行认证并获得实时差分数据;所述方法包含:步骤101)网关流动站与单站CORS系统的数据处理中心通信,完成网关流动站认证;步骤102)普通流动站与网关流动站通信,通过网关流动站进行认证;当普通流动站不能通过网关流动站通信认证时,需数据处理中心协助网关流动站进行普通流动站认证。2.根据权利要求1所述的单站CORS系统的用户流动站认证方法,其特征在于,所述数据处理中心进一步包含:计算服务器,内容服务器和log服务器;其中,所述计算服务器在接收到参考站传送的数据后经过计算得到实时差分数据,并发送给内容服务器;所述内容服务器将接收的实时差分数据进行记录并保存备份;所述log服务器负责记录数据处理中心中的事件和log日志。3.根据权利要求1所述的单站CORS系统的用户流动站认证方法,其特征在于,所述步骤102)进一步包含:步骤102-1)如果普通流动站发送的认证信息与网关流动站存储的信息一致,则该网关流动站通过Mesh网络向普通流动站发送实时差分数据;步骤102-2)如果普通流动站发送的认证信息与网关流动站存储的信息不一致,则网关流动站将认证信息转发到数据处理中心,然后进行如下处理:如果认证信息没有通过数据处理中心的认证,则数据处理中心向网关流动站发送没有通过认证的消息,然后网关流动站将没有通过认证的消息再转发给普通节点流动站;如果认证信息通过数据处理中心的认证,则数据处理中心向网关流动站发送通过认证的消息,然后网关流动站再通过Mesh网络向通过认证的普通流动站发送实时差分数据。4.根据权利要求1所述的单站CORS系统的用户流动站认证方法,其特征在于,当一个用户流动站开机时首先根据Mesh网络协议搜索能够加入的Mesh网络,如果有该用户流动站能加入的Mesh网络则申请加入;如果没有该用户流动站能够加入的Mesh网络或者该用户流动站加入Mesh网络的申请被驳回,则该用户流动站与数据中心直接通信,且数据处理中心将该用户流动站设置为Mesh网络的新的网关节点,即将该用户流动站划分为第一类用户流动站。5.根据权利要求1所述的单站CORS系统的用户流动站认证方法,其特征在于,当某个第一类...

【专利技术属性】
技术研发人员:宋扬陈智刘永辉张小强
申请(专利权)人:中国航天科工信息技术研究院
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1